Ze Stade Fan travelled there and is indeed quite pleased with the result. But Toulon is really a boiling stadium. They have their local chant before the game, dubbbed "pilou-pilou" which ressembles the haka, they hiss booh and bawl whenever the visitors get the ball...Bill W wrote:The Stade Fan will be happy!
The crowd chanted "Roncero MF !" during a long while before the all-out brawl, and what they sung after goes beyond imagination ! Funny enough, after promising murder, rape and pillage to your team they pat you on the shoulder and offer a drink ! We were actually quite pleased with the locals hospitality !
